Indexing Requirements

Content must be in the DOM on page load. Google does not simulate user clicks; it cannot "click" tabs to discover content.

Implementation

Indexed?

All tab content in HTML at load

✅ Yes

Content loaded via AJAX on tab click

❌ No

Recommendation: Server-render all tab content in the initial HTML; use CSS/JS only to show/hide. Prefer <details>/<summary> or equivalent server-rendered markup. See rendering-strategies for SSR, SSG, CSR and crawler visibility.

Horizontal Tabs: More Tabs, More Content?

Technically: Yes—if all content is in the DOM at load, more tabs = more indexable content. Mobile-first indexing gives full weight to tabbed content in HTML.

Strategically: Not always. Signal dilution occurs when many tabs = many different topics on one page. Google may struggle to understand which query the page should rank for; topical authority and keyword focus get spread thin.

When many horizontal tabs work: All tabs semantically related to one query (e.g., one how-to, one product). When to use separate pages: Each tab is a distinct topic deserving its own URL, crawl, and ranking opportunity.

Implementation

Native HTML (Recommended)

Use <details> and <summary>—no JavaScript required; accessible; crawlable.

<details open>

  <summary>First question (expanded by default)</summary>

  <p>Answer content here.</p>

</details>

<details>

  <summary>Second question</summary>

  <p>Answer content here.</p>

</details>
  • First tab/accordion: Add open attribute so it's expanded by default
  • **<summary>**: Must be first child of <details>; acts as toggle
  • Progressive enhancement: Style with CSS; add JS only if needed (e.g., close others when one opens)

JavaScript-Dependent Tabs

If using JS-only tabs: ensure all tab content is in the DOM at page load, not loaded via AJAX on click. Google does not simulate tab clicks. Prefer <details>/<summary> or server-rendered HTML. See rendering-strategies.

Avoid

  • Content loaded only after user click (AJAX, lazy-loaded via fetch)—crawlers will not index it
  • display: none or visibility: hidden for primary content—Google may treat differently
  • Many tabs with unrelated topics on one page—causes signal dilution; use separate URLs instead

Schema &#x26; Rich Results

  • FAQ (vertical accordion): FAQPage JSON-LD; schema must match on-page content exactly; see schema-markup, faq-page-generator
  • How-to (horizontal tabs): HowTo schema for step-by-step content; see howto-section-generator, schema-markup, featured-snippet
  • Other tabs: No specific schema; ensure semantic HTML (headings, structure)

UX &#x26; Accessibility

  • Visual indicator: Arrow, plus/minus, or chevron to show expand/collapse state
  • Keyboard: <details>/<summary> natively keyboard-accessible
  • Core Web Vitals: Avoid layout shift (CLS) when expanding; reserve space or animate smoothly
  • Mobile: Touch targets ≥44×44px; vertical accordion often better than horizontal tabs on small screens (tabs can be cramped; accordion scrolls naturally)

Pre-Implementation Checklist

  • All tab/accordion content in DOM at page load (no AJAX on click)
  • Primary ranking content visible, not hidden
  • First tab/accordion expanded by default
  • Using <details>/<summary> or equivalent server-rendered HTML
  • Headers descriptive; keywords natural
  • Tabs share one topic (avoid signal dilution); if different topics, consider separate pages
  • For FAQ: FAQPage schema matches content
